Output 16c475f9ad6f58acb0cc3ca2c9c58e690d1e94d561c93011222b86406aa65ea1:0

value
680900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e267a3538f8a4430b6b32da13970f79097a04f6e OP_EQUAL
address
MUYH6gGkGRce29xdxkxHGEwkFnrH5kGn7W
transaction
16c475f9ad6f58acb0cc3ca2c9c58e690d1e94d561c93011222b86406aa65ea1
spent
true